<P>PROBLEM TO BE SOLVED: To provide economical Zn-containing synthetic mica powder that is white, has soft and mellow feeling, and high acid resistance. <P>SOLUTION: Zn-containing synthetic mica powder is represented by formula (I): X<SB POS="POST">1/3-1</SB>Y<SB POS="POST">2-3</SB>(Z<SB POS="POST">4</SB>O<SB POS="POST">10</SB>)F<SB POS="POST">2×0.75-2×1.0</SB>. In the formula, X is an ion of one or more kinds of elements selected from Na, K, Li, Ca, Rb, and Sr. Y is one or more kinds of ions selected from Mg, Al, Li, Ti, and Zn. Z is an ion of one or more kinds of elements selected from Al, Si, Ge, B, Ti, and Zn; at least either Y or Z includes a Zn ion and the mole number of Zn ion content is 0.45 to 2.0 moles. The Zn-containing synthetic mica powder can be obtained by heat-treating synthetic mica powder material containing 0.45 to 2.0 moles of Zn ion as a tetrahedral layer ion and/or an octahedral layer ion at 600 to 1,200°C. <P>COPYRIGHT: (C)2013,JPO&INPIT |
